Crowberry Consulting Ltd receives Centrica Top 100 Apprentice Employer Award 2017

Crowberry Consulting Ltd a North West Lancashire Chamber member has been awarded the prestigious Centrica Top 100 Apprentice Employer 2017. This award is provided to the best of the best Employers in the country for apprenticeships.

The Awards, now in their fourteenth year, are run by the National Apprenticeship Service and recognise excellence in two areas: businesses that grow their own talent with apprentices and apprentices who have made a significant contribution to their workplaces.

On being recognised as a Centrica Top 100 Apprentice Employer, Becky Toal MD said: “We are over the moon to receive this award which recognises Crowberry Consulting as a quality provider of apprenticeships. We have worked with local colleges for the last 5 years on roles such as Business Administration and Project Management. We were the only Chorley based business to receive this award!”.

Sue Husband, Director of the National Apprenticeship Service, said:

“The National Apprenticeship Awards allow talented apprentices and committed employers from across our regions to receive well-deserved recognition for their apprenticeship achievements.

“The Top 100 Apprentice Employers at these awards show the range of sectors and variety of job roles apprenticeships are available in, and how they can deliver the skills employers need. I congratulate all finalists on their success in this competition.”
